Why These Are the Top Hyundai Repair Auto Repair Shops in Molino

** The Hyundai repair market serving Molino, Florida, is characterized by a reliance on the nearby Pensacola service ecosystem. Within Molino itself, options are limited to more general mechanics. The market is not saturated with Hyundai specialists, creating a clear hierarchy: * **Dealership Dominance for Warranty & Advanced Tech:** Bob Tyler's Hyundai holds a near-monopoly on factory-backed warranty work, recall campaigns (especially for the Theta II engine), and the highly specialized calibration of ADAS (SmartSense) systems following windshield replacement or collision repair. Their pricing is typically at a premium, aligned with dealership labor rates. * **Strong Independent Specialists:** Shops like Lee's Auto Service and Asian Imports Auto Repair form a competitive and highly regarded independent tier. They cater to owners of out-of-warranty vehicles and those seeking more personalized service, often at a 20-30% lower labor cost than the dealership. Their reputation is built almost entirely on word-of-mouth and online reviews, with a focus on solving the most common and costly Hyundai issues like GDI carbon buildup and DCT problems. * **Pricing:** For non-warranty work, expect independent shops to charge $100-$130/hour, while the dealership will be in the $145-$165/hour range. Major procedures like a DCT replacement or turbocharger rebuild will be significant investments at any facility, but the independents provide a valuable cost-saving alternative for qualified repairs. For a resident of Molino, the choice is straightforward: **Bob Tyler's Hyundai for all warranty and certified work, and one of the top-tier independents in North Pensacola for everything else.** This two-pronged approach ensures access to both factory-mandated expertise and cost-effective, high-quality repair options.

What are the most common Hyundai repair issues for drivers in the Molino, Florida area?

In Molino, common issues include air conditioning system failures due to our intense heat and humidity, as well as premature brake wear from driving on sandy or dusty rural roads. Some Hyundai models may also experience electrical sensor issues, which a local specialist can diagnose quickly.

How can I find a trustworthy, specialized Hyundai repair shop near Molino?

Look for a local shop with certified Hyundai technicians and strong community reviews, as word-of-mouth is valuable in our area. It's also wise to check if they use genuine or high-quality aftermarket parts and have experience with the specific models common on our roads, like the Santa Fe or Elantra.

When should I seek local service instead of driving to a Pensacola dealership?

Seek a local Molino shop for routine maintenance, state inspections, and most repairs to save time and often money. For complex warranty work or major recalls that require dealership-specific tools, the Pensacola dealership may be necessary, but a trusted local shop can advise you.

How does Molino's coastal climate affect my Hyundai's maintenance schedule?

The salty, humid air can accelerate corrosion of brake lines, exhaust components, and undercarriage parts. We recommend more frequent undercarriage washes and earlier inspections of these components compared to inland schedules to prevent costly repairs.

Are repair costs for Hyundais generally higher at local Molino shops or at dealerships?

Labor rates at independent shops in the Molino/Pensacola North area are typically lower than at dealerships, offering significant savings. Parts costs can be comparable, but a local shop often provides more flexible, cost-effective options for aftermarket or refurbished parts.
